How 2nd Gen K-Pop Groups Captivated the World

Despite K-Pop‘s existence since the 1990s, the 2nd generation captured the world’s attention and cemented the genre’s position in global music. So, what made these groups so popular, and why do they still hold a special place in K-pop fans’ hearts?

One of the key factors behind 2nd generation K-pop groups’ success was their talent. These groups were known for their impeccable vocal and dance skills, as well as their ability to perform live. Many of these groups passed through rigorous training programs before their debut. This helped them to hone their skills and prepared them for K-pop competition.

 

But talent alone wasn’t enough to make these groups stand out. They also had a unique charm and charisma that set them apart from other K-pop acts. Whether it was through their infectious personalities, distinctive fashion sense, or relatable lyrics, these groups connected with fans on a deeper level. This helped them create a sense of community and belonging.

 

 

Another factor that contributed to the popularity of 2nd generation K-Pop groups was social media rise. Platforms like Twitter, Instagram, and YouTube allowed fans to connect with their favorite idols and share their love for K-pop with others around the world. This helped to create a global K-pop fandom that transcended borders and language barriers, and allowed these groups to reach new audiences outside of Korea.

 

Perhaps most importantly, 2nd generation K-Pop groups created a sense of nostalgia and emotional attachment among fans. For many K-pop fans, these groups were their introduction to the genre and served as an escape and comfort during difficult times. The memories and experiences shared with these groups have stayed with fans even as they’ve grown older, creating a lasting bond that goes beyond just music.

2nd generation K-Pop groups succeeded due to a combination of talent, charm, social media, and emotional attachment. These groups captured fans’ hearts with their infectious music, captivating performances, and relatable personalities. While K-Pop has continued to evolve since then, these groups will always hold a special place in fans’ hearts as a reminder of the magic and joy of K-Pop.
